In your organization, it is traditional to give everyone involved in the project a printed copy of the design specifications after they have been approved. It costs more, but management feels this is one way to acknowledge everyone’s effort on the project and to keep people committed. If the organization doesn’t mind the cost, is there anything wrong with this?
